
Myrvold back in Motown
Published on February 29, 2004 under American Hockey League (AHL)
Grand Rapids Griffins News Release
Grand Rapids, Mich. - The Grand Rapids Griffins of the American Hockey League on Sunday announced that the Detroit Red Wings have recalled defenseman Anders Myrvold.
Myrvold, who last week became the 13th member of the Griffins summoned by Detroit this season, made his Red Wings debut in their 2-1 win at Calgary on Thursday. He logged 11:20 of ice time and a minus-one rating before being reassigned to the Griffins on Friday. Myrvold played in Grand Rapids' 4-2 home win over Chicago that night before rejoining the Red Wings yesterday.
The 28-year-old Myrvold is expected to be in the lineup tonight when Detroit hosts the Philadelphia Flyers at 7.
